Record and development:
Online poker surfaced in belated 1990s as a consequence of breakthroughs in technology in addition to net. 1st internet poker area, globe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a little but passionate community. But was at early 2000s that internet poker experienced exponential development, mostly as a result of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Advantages of Online Poker:
On-line poker provides a number of advantages over traditional brick-and-mortar casinos. Firstly, it gives a larger number of game options, including different poker variants and More stakes, providing into choices and budgets of all types of players. In addition, online poker spaces are available 24/7, getting rid of the limitations of real casino working hours. Also, on line platforms usually offer attractive bonuses, loyalty programs, in addition to capability to play multiple tables simultaneously, improving the overall video gaming experience.
